Baker, Robert Large (1820 - 1885)
Identifier: RCS: E000739
Date of Birth: 1820
Place of Birth: Essex
Date of Death: 21 May 1885
Place of Death: Leamington, UK
Occupation: General surgeon
Titles/Qualifications:
MRCS March 26th 1841
FRCS May 9th 1861
LSA 1841
MD St Andrews 1866
Details:
A native of Essex. Educated at St Bartholomew’s Hospital; acted as House Surgeon at the Essex and Colchester Hospital, and afterwards practised at 113 High Street, Bordesley, Birmingham, becoming a Director of the Birmingham Medical Benevolent Society. He retired to Leamington in 1870, and was an active member of the Warneford Hospital Committee and a member of the Jephson Gardens Committee, where his knowledge of botany was of much service.
He died at Barham House, Leamington, on May 21st, 1885.
